
$556 Cheap Thai Airways International flights from Bangkok to Edinburgh (BKK to EDI)
Find The Best Day To Fly from Bangkok to Edinburgh
Amazing Thai Airways International BKK to EDI Flight Deals
The cheapest flights to Edinburgh found within the past 7 days were $1,399 round trip and $556 one way. Prices and availability subject to change. Additional terms may apply.
Discover our best Thai Airways International flight from Bangkok BKK to Edinburgh EDI
To find the best deals on flights to Bangkok from Edinburgh with Thai Airways International, just enter your travel dates, filter by Thai Airways International, and hit search. You’ll find flights to choose from and can sort by price, flight duration, and arrival or departure time.
Return flights from Bangkok BKK to Edinburgh EDI with Thai Airways International
If you’re planning a round trip, booking return flights with Thai Airways International is usually the most cost-effective option. With airfares ranging from $1,399 to $1,399, it’s easy to find a flight that suits your budget. Prices and availability subject to change. Additional terms may apply.
Book one-way Thai Airways International flights from Bangkok BKK to Edinburgh EDI
A one-way ticket gives you much greater flexibility—allowing you to choose your return date, destination, and time whenever you’re ready. By booking in advance you can find great deals on one-way tickets too. Right now, a one-way Thai Airways International flight from Bangkok to Edinburgh costs from $556. Prices and availability subject to change. Additional terms may apply.
The easy way to find cheap flights to Edinburgh EDI from Bangkok BKK with Thai Airways International
To find a cheap Thai Airways International flight from Bangkok BKK to Edinburgh EDI, sort your search results by price or filter by budget. Thanks to Travelocity’s Price Match Promise, if you find a better airfare deal anywhere else within 24 hours, we’ll credit or refund the difference.
How to find our best airfare deals on Thai Airways International flights from Bangkok BKK to Edinburgh EDI
If you’re looking for cheap flights, it helps to be flexible when it comes to your travel dates. You’ll usually find lower cost tickets when you travel during quieter months such as August, or if you book a flight with a stopover.
Find nonstop flights from Bangkok BKK to Edinburgh EDI with Thai Airways International
If you’re keen to be on Edinburgh soil fast, don’t waste time with a stopover—filter your search results to show direct Thai Airways International flights only. The journey takes around hour(s) min(s) – so you’ll be there before you know it.
Flexible airline tickets for Thai Airways International flights from Bangkok BKK to Edinburgh EDI
Make sure you’re not out of pocket if plans change by choosing a flexible ticket with penalty-free amendment and cancellation options. Use our ‘no change fee’ filter to see which flights have this option.
There are a lot of reasons to book your flights to Edinburgh EDI from Bangkok BKK with Thai Airways International on Travelocity
At Travelocity our vast and up-to-the-minute inventory puts all of our best flight deals in one place. So, whether you’re traveling on business or jetting off with friends and family, you can trust Travelocity to get you there.
Airport code | Country | Airport name | Number of flights |
---|---|---|---|
HND | JPN | Haneda | 10 |
BKK | THA | Suvarnabhumi Intl. | 4 |
FUK | JPN | Fukuoka | 3 |
NRT | JPN | Narita Intl. | 3 |
NGO | JPN | Chubu Centrair Intl. | 3 |
LAX | USA | Los Angeles Intl. | 3 |
TPE | TWN | Taoyuan Intl. | 3 |
ICN | KOR | Incheon Intl. | 3 |
KIX | JPN | Kansai Intl. | 2 |
CPH | DNK | Kastrup | 2 |
Travelers ❤️ these 🏨 after their flight to Edinburgh

Moxy Edinburgh Airport
Reviewed on Jul 17, 2025

Hampton by Hilton Edinburgh Airport
Reviewed on Jul 18, 2025

ibis budget Edinburgh Park
Reviewed on Jul 18, 2025
Popular Thai Airways International Flight Routes from BKK
- Thai Airways International BKK to SIN
- Thai Airways International BKK to HKG
- Thai Airways International BKK to HND
- Thai Airways International BKK to SGN
- Thai Airways International BKK to NRT
- Thai Airways International BKK to MNL
- Thai Airways International BKK to SFO
- Thai Airways International BKK to CNX
- Thai Airways International BKK to TPE
- Thai Airways International BKK to JFK
- Thai Airways International BKK to DPS
Top Flights for Thai Airways International originating from BKK
Domestic
- Hyderabad to Seattle (HYD - SEA)
- Mumbai to San Francisco (BOM - SFO)
- Delhi to Seattle (DEL - SEA)
- Honolulu to Bangkok (HNL - BKK)
- Bengaluru to San Francisco (BLR - SFO)
- Chennai to San Francisco (MAA - SFO)
- Tokyo to Bangkok (NRT - BKK)
- Mumbai to Seattle (BOM - SEA)
- Bangkok to Phuket (BKK - HKT)
- Los Angeles to Bangkok (LAX - BKK)
International
- Seoul to Bangkok (ICN - BKK)
- Honolulu to Bangkok (HNL - BKK)
- Delhi to San Francisco (DEL - SFO)
- Chicago to Bangkok (ORD - BKK)
- Mumbai to San Francisco (BOM - SFO)
- Washington to Bangkok (IAD - BKK)
- Honolulu to Bangkok (HNL - BKK)
- Mumbai to Seattle (BOM - SEA)
- Seattle to Bangkok (SEA - BKK)
- Mumbai to Seattle (BOM - SEA)
Most Popular
- Edinburgh to Inverness (EDI - INV)
- British Airways Paisley (GLA) to London (LHR) flights
- British Airways Baltimore (BWI) to Paisley (GLA) flights
- American Airlines Dallas (DFW) to Paisley (GLA) flights
- Seattle to Glasgow (SEA - GLA)
- Ethiopian Airlines Addis Ababa (ADD) to Aberdeen (ABZ) flights
- Air Transat Toronto (YYZ) to Paisley (GLA) flights
- American Airlines Chicago (ORD) to Inverness (INV) flights
- San Francisco to Inverness (SFO - INV)
- Chicago to Glasgow (ORD - GLA)
- Virgin Atlantic Orlando (MCO) to Paisley (GLA) flights
- London to Glasgow (LHR - GLA)
- Boston to Glasgow (BOS - GLA)
- WestJet Goffs (YHZ) to Paisley (GLA) flights
- Virgin Atlantic New York (JFK) to Paisley (GLA) flights
- British Airways Tampa (TPA) to Paisley (GLA) flights
- Washington to Glasgow (IAD - GLA)
- British Airways Boston (BOS) to Aberdeen (ABZ) flights
- British Airways Los Angeles (LAX) to Paisley (GLA) flights
- British Airways Denver (DEN) to Paisley (GLA) flights
- Nashville to Glasgow (BNA - GLA)
- British Airways Boston (BOS) to Paisley (GLA) flights
- Minneapolis to Glasgow (MSP - GLA)
- Delta Atlanta (ATL) to Paisley (GLA) flights
- British Airways London (LHR) to Inverness (INV) flights
- Raleigh to Glasgow (RDU - GLA)
- British Airways Inverness (INV) to London (LHR) flights
- British Airways Vancouver (YVR) to Paisley (GLA) flights
- Emirates Paisley (GLA) to Brisbane (BNE) flights
- British Airways London (LHR) to Paisley (GLA) flights